Points To Remember

The ratio (bus delay)/(clock period)
is a key indicator of bus design difficulty.

The output capacitance of each transceiver on a bus loads it down. It also slows it down.

A bus with capacitive loading always goes more slowly than one without, sometimes by a factor of two or more.

This effect magnifies your bus timing ratio. It makes the bus more difficult to build than you may have first thought.

Don't get caught short by this effect. Take the transceiver capacitance into account when you do your timing calculations.
